Ba₁Nd₁Co₂O₅ is a mixed-valence oxide semiconductor belonging to the perovskite-related family of functional ceramics. This compound is primarily investigated in research settings for electrochemical energy conversion and storage applications, where mixed transition metal oxides are valued for their catalytic activity and ionic/electronic conductivity. The barium-neodymium-cobalt oxide system is of particular interest for oxygen reduction catalysis and as a potential cathode material in solid oxide fuel cells and metal-air batteries, where the interplay between rare-earth and first-row transition metal oxidation states can enhance electrochemical performance compared to single-phase alternatives.
